What affects the price

Legal fees vary based on the specific charges you are facing and how much time your case will require to resolve properly. A simple matter handled through quick negotiations costs less than a complex trial involving multiple court appearances and extensive evidence review. Factors like the number of witnesses, the need for expert testimony, and the severity of the alleged offense heavily influence the total bill. When should I hire a criminal lawyer?

You should hire a criminal lawyer as soon as you are arrested, charged with a crime, or even if law enforcement wants to question you. The sooner you get legal representation in Fort Wayne, the better they can protect your rights and begin building your defense.

What is the hardest case to defend?

Cases with overwhelming direct evidence, such as clear video footage or strong eyewitness testimony, tend to be the most challenging. However, a skilled criminal defense attorney in Fort Wayne will meticulously examine all evidence and explore every available legal strategy to defend you.
